2022 NFL Season Performance

Jerry Jeudy had a commendable run in the 2022 season. It culminated in a career-high 972 receiving yards on 67 catches and six touchdowns. Despite the Denver Broncos offensive struggles, Jeudy shone brightly. He even ranked 12th among wide receivers in yards per route run, an impressive 2.18. Notably, he dazzled fans with a standout performance against the Los Angeles Chargers in Week 18. In that game, he racked up 154 receiving yards. Throughout the season, Jeudy's knack for creating separation through precise route running was evident. He solidified his reputation as a reliable target for quarterback Russell Wilson. Jeudy's success in the 2022 season was impressive, especially considering the Broncos' offensive struggles. Of course, this bodes well for his future fantasy football outlook.

2023 Fantasy Outlook

When you look at Jeudy's 2022 stats, even per game, they don't quite tell the story of just how special the receiver was when healthy. He played at least 60 percent of the snaps in 11 games last year and scored at least 14 PPR Fantasy points in eight of them. He began the season with 20.2 Fantasy points against Seattle and ended the season with a five-game stretch averaging 20.1 FPPG. There is a wide range of opinions as to where Jeudy should be drafted.

However, we think you should take him in Round 4 if you want to make sure you get him. If he stays healthy and Russell Wilson bounces back, he can provide value even at that cost.
